Example 2
| Project: aws-greengrass-mini-fulfillment Author: awslabs File: web.py View Source Project | 8 votes |
def upload():
log.info('[upload] request')
if request.method == 'POST':
log.info('[upload] POST request')
if 'file' not in request.files:
log.error('[upload] Upload attempt with no file')
return Response('No file uploaded', status=500)
f = request.files['file']
if f.filename == '':
log.error('[upload] Upload attempt with no filename')
return Response('No filename uploaded', status=500)
if f and allowed_file(f.filename):
absolute_file = os.path.abspath(UPLOAD_FOLDER + f.filename)
log.info('[upload] absolute_filename:{0}'.format(absolute_file))
filename = secure_filename(absolute_file)
f.save(os.path.join(app.config['UPLOAD_FOLDER'], filename))
return Response('Uploaded file successfully', status=200)
return

def temporary_upload(name, fileobj):
"""
Upload a file to a temporary location.
Flask will not load sufficiently large files into memory, so it
makes sense to always load files into a temporary directory.
"""
tempdir = mkdtemp()
filename = secure_filename(fileobj.filename)
filepath = join(tempdir, filename)
fileobj.save(filepath)
try:
yield name, filepath, fileobj.filename
finally:
rmtree(tempdir)

return redirect(url_for('index', year=year, month=month))
Example 32
| Project: blcf Author: willard-yuan File: app.py View Source Project | 6 votes |
def upload():
# Get the name of the uploaded file
file = request.files['file']
# Check if the file is one of the allowed types/extensions
if file and allowed_file(file.filename):
# Make the filename safe, remove unsupported chars
filename = secure_filename(file.filename)
# Move the file form the temporal folder to
# the upload folder we setup
file.save(os.path.join(app.config['UPLOAD_FOLDER'], filename))
# Redirect the user to the uploaded_file route, which
# will basicaly show on the browser the uploaded file
# CV2
#img_np = cv2.imdecode(np.fromstring(file.read(), np.uint8), cv2.IMREAD_UNCHANGED) # cv2.IMREAD_COLOR in OpenCV 3.1
img_np = cv2.imread(os.path.join(app.config['UPLOAD_FOLDER'], filename), -1)
cv2.imshow("Image", img_np)
return redirect(url_for('uploaded_file',
filename=filename))
